Once you begin receiving payments from your annuity, you are guaranteed to receive them for the rest of your life.WebYou should periodically review every part of your retirement plan to keep it on track. You should review your retirement plan at least once a year — and after every major life event — to make sure it is still on track. Use your routine reviews to rebalance your retirement accounts allocations to keep their earning potential on track.You should periodically review every part of your retirement plan to keep it on track. Maximize Retirement Contributions. Maximizing your retirement contributions becomes even more critical when you’re a late starter. IRS rules allow you to make catch-up contributions annually if you’re 50 years old or above; for 2023, you can make up to $7,500 in additional catch-up contributions.From preparing for heath care expenses to planning for early retirement, we've rounded up the top 10 retirement tips. Working in retirement might not be as simple as you think. While 70 percent of workers plan to work for pay in retirement, according to the EBRI study, just 27 percent of actual retirees reported working for pay.
